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Kendall Fire Department showing financial trends over 5 years of public records:
Over 5 years of IRS 990 filings (2019–2023), Kendall Fire Department's revenue has grown by 5.2%, moving from $77K to $81K. Total assets decreased by 43.9% over the same period, from $338K to $190K. Total functional expenses fell by 21.9%, from $132K to $103K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Kendall Fire Department reported a deficit of $22K, with expenses exceeding revenue. The organization holds $1 in liabilities against $190K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 0.0%), resulting in net assets of $190K.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
